Consummar
Consummar is a methodological approach in information science and knowledge management focused on producing concise summaries that preserve the essential meaning and factual integrity of longer materials. The term combines the ideas of content consumption with summarization, emphasizing not only brevity but also retention of core claims, evidence, and context. Consummar places particular emphasis on verification, source traceability, and alignment with user goals, aiming to deliver summaries that are accurate, actionable, and easy to audit.
Consummar typically begins with goal definition and audience analysis to determine what information must be preserved.
